Output baf26620a712939374c1015343b43b2766bb7e22b15427fc2172923f6013f116:4

value
1854067
script pubkey
OP_0 OP_PUSHBYTES_20 e2b086adb69b07201f9e877e3309e9590e5929f4
address
bc1qu2cgdtdknvrjq8u7salrxz0fty89j205ydc5pv
transaction
baf26620a712939374c1015343b43b2766bb7e22b15427fc2172923f6013f116
spent
true